Lars wrote in 2004:
Well, several years ago, at least PGP 5.0i built on MPE/iX...
http://www.editcorp.com/Personal/Lars_Appel/pgp/
also see a slightly older paper...
http://www.editcorp.com/Personal/Lars_Appel/pgp-ix.html
Note, however, that you will get in trouble if your file size reaches 2
GB, due to limitations of the POSIX API on MPE/iX.
And, moreover, you might have to solve the issue of getting
a license to run PGP 5.0i outside of personal privacy usage.
